Question: Why does everybody bash Fountains?

Answer: They are jealous!



Everybody that has another similar sized boat with similar power that gets spanked by a Fountain is just pissed. Forget the beak swim platform thing. Every boat with an intergrated swim platform has it figured in the length. So the beak and the platform are just a matter of taste. If you like it buy one if not buy something else.

The fact of the matter is that for a pleasure boat the Fountain is relitivly light and thus faster. Fountain also uses every trick in the book on the bottom (steps, pad, notched transom). Fountains bottoms are also surprisingly straight from the factory. Even the Fountain detractors on this thread have said that Fountain builds a strong boat.

So a strong light boat with a fast bottom is what you get with Fountain. Kind of sounds like a formula for a winning race boat doesnt it? NO WONDER THEY ARE SO FAST!

Originally Posted by VetteLT193
I'm pretty confident that Fountain started the trend of adding a swim platform into the total footage of the boat... he's the only one to add a beak to it.

Everyone else followed because of sales. (Back in the day) how can Formula sell a 30' boat, that costs more and is slower than a 30' fountain? They can't, because fountain's 30 is really 27 at best.

Nope. Back in '91 or '92 the coast guard mandated that if they platform was molded in they had to include it. Formula, Fountain, Baja, and others all changed their naming during the same year. Prior to that Fountain did NOT include the swim platform in the measurment.
